San Francisco is undoubtedly rich in labor history. Part of that history is the iconic Buena Vista Café – the establishment credited with introducing Irish coffee to the United States. The beverage consists of coffee mixed with sugar and Irish whiskey with cream on top – a classic that warms you to the bone.
